Successful extracorporeal lung assist (ECLA) for a patient with severe asthma and cardiac arrest.
Authors:N Mabuchi  H Takasu  S Ito  T Yamada  M Arakawa  M Hatta  H Katsuya
Affiliation:Division of Intensive Care, Nagoya Daini Red Cross Hospital, Japan.
Abstract:A 20-year-old male had a severe asthma attack complicated by a cardiac arrest despite maximal conventional therapy including mechanical ventilation. He was treated successfully with emergency veno-arterial Extra-corporeal Lung Assist started after 30 minutes of cardiopulmonary resuscitation. We believe that ECLA is a life-saving measure for intractable asthma and cardiac arrest.
